France’s first same-sex marriage
France's first same-sex marriage —
Vincent Autin, left, and Bruno Boileau kiss as they exchange marriage vows at City Hall in Montpellier, France, on Wednesday, May 29. The two men were the first gays to wed in France after the passage of a law allowing same-sex couples to marry and adopt children. The legislation has prompted fierce opposition from many social conservatives and the Catholic Church.
